Tampa Places Three on All-SSC Women’s Soccer Team
MELBOURNE, Fla. - A total of 24 student-athletes have been named to the 2014 All-Sunshine State Conference Women's Soccer Team. Tampa had three players named, including first-teamer Cici Gonzalez along with second-teamers Madison Cox and Caroline Frykgard.
Barry University, Sunshine State Conference Regular Season Champion, boasts 10 ALL-SSC awards including the Player of the Year, Coach of the Year, Co-Defensive Player of the Year, and Freshman of the Year. Voting for the team was conducted among the league's women's soccer coaches.
Lavinia Nkomo was selected Player of the Year after leading the Buccaneers to an 11-1-2 overall record in 2014. Barry's Denise Brolly repeats as SSC Coach of the Year. She takes the program into the SSC tournament as regular season champions for the second time in her two years at the helm.
Offensive Player of the Year belongs to Brenna McKee of Rollins College. Barry's Katie Turner shares Defensive Player of the Year honors with Azure Dorsey of Rollins. Freshman of the Year goes to Christy Grimshaw of Barry.
Arielle Kabangu (Saint Leo), Mora Johnson (Rollins), Lavinia Nkomo (Barry), Cici Gonzalez (Tampa), Paxton Sickler (Rollins), Ashley Harlan (Barry), and Rebecca Rogers (Barry) repeat as First Team ALL-SSC selections.
